What is that Clinicians want or rather expect from radiology reports?
In good old days Radiology Practice means nothing but interpreting the x-rays ordered by the clinicians.
All that clinician wanted to know was whether there is TB in the x ray chest, whether any duodenal/gastric ulcer in the barium meal studies, or any fracture of bones etc.The life of the Radiologists was very simple and care free ( without much responsibility ) in those days and no surprise…. no takers for Radiology Postgraduate seats. Anybody, did radiology PG in those days is not out of Love of the specialty but due to helplessness, and I remember People with MD in radiology settled happily in General Practice, since they just wanted MD tag
From 70’s onwards, things have changed and Radiology advanced rapidly and radiologist started playing a role along with the clinicians in patient management and even earned respect as “clinician’s clinician”
